diff options
| author | Jiri Olsa <jolsa@redhat.com> | 2013-12-19 08:42:07 -0500 |
|---|---|---|
| committer | Arnaldo Carvalho de Melo <acme@redhat.com> | 2013-12-19 14:18:12 -0500 |
| commit | 4c7aafc950178cd78f8cbda916ee8208afe039b5 (patch) | |
| tree | 5bd1c9253a7cf63e22dbe391bbaf38e329bb44f9 /tools/lib/traceevent | |
| parent | 4a953c716af285c94432e2d303ca5ee8f66129c0 (diff) | |
tools lib traceevent: Use global 'O' processing code
Using global 'O' processing code because it's already setup due to the
scripts/Makefile.include include.
Using global variable OUTPUT instead of the local BUILD_OUTPUT.
Signed-off-by: Jiri Olsa <jolsa@redhat.com>
Cc: Corey Ashford <cjashfor@linux.vnet.ibm.com>
Cc: David Ahern <dsahern@gmail.com>
Cc: Frederic Weisbecker <fweisbec@gmail.com>
Cc: Ingo Molnar <mingo@kernel.org>
Cc: Namhyung Kim <namhyung@kernel.org>
Cc: Paul Mackerras <paulus@samba.org>
Cc: Peter Zijlstra <a.p.zijlstra@chello.nl>
Cc: Steven Rostedt <rostedt@goodmis.org>
Link: http://lkml.kernel.org/r/1387460527-15030-10-git-send-email-jolsa@redhat.com
Signed-off-by: Arnaldo Carvalho de Melo <acme@redhat.com>
Diffstat (limited to 'tools/lib/traceevent')
| -rw-r--r-- | tools/lib/traceevent/Makefile | 13 |
1 files changed, 4 insertions, 9 deletions
diff --git a/tools/lib/traceevent/Makefile b/tools/lib/traceevent/Makefile index 3496c9ce84d4..ca4ab78425d1 100644 --- a/tools/lib/traceevent/Makefile +++ b/tools/lib/traceevent/Makefile | |||
| @@ -83,18 +83,13 @@ ifeq ("$(origin O)", "command line") | |||
| 83 | endif | 83 | endif |
| 84 | 84 | ||
| 85 | ifeq ($(BUILD_SRC),) | 85 | ifeq ($(BUILD_SRC),) |
| 86 | ifneq ($(BUILD_OUTPUT),) | 86 | ifneq ($(OUTPUT),) |
| 87 | 87 | ||
| 88 | define build_output | 88 | define build_output |
| 89 | $(if $(VERBOSE:1=),@)+$(MAKE) -C $(BUILD_OUTPUT) \ | 89 | $(if $(VERBOSE:1=),@)+$(MAKE) -C $(OUTPUT) \ |
| 90 | BUILD_SRC=$(CURDIR) -f $(CURDIR)/Makefile $1 | 90 | BUILD_SRC=$(CURDIR)/ -f $(CURDIR)/Makefile $1 |
| 91 | endef | 91 | endef |
| 92 | 92 | ||
| 93 | saved-output := $(BUILD_OUTPUT) | ||
| 94 | BUILD_OUTPUT := $(shell cd $(BUILD_OUTPUT) && /bin/pwd) | ||
| 95 | $(if $(BUILD_OUTPUT),, \ | ||
| 96 | $(error output directory "$(saved-output)" does not exist)) | ||
| 97 | |||
| 98 | all: sub-make | 93 | all: sub-make |
| 99 | 94 | ||
| 100 | $(MAKECMDGOALS): sub-make | 95 | $(MAKECMDGOALS): sub-make |
| @@ -106,7 +101,7 @@ sub-make: force | |||
| 106 | # Leave processing to above invocation of make | 101 | # Leave processing to above invocation of make |
| 107 | skip-makefile := 1 | 102 | skip-makefile := 1 |
| 108 | 103 | ||
| 109 | endif # BUILD_OUTPUT | 104 | endif # OUTPUT |
| 110 | endif # BUILD_SRC | 105 | endif # BUILD_SRC |
| 111 | 106 | ||
| 112 | # We process the rest of the Makefile if this is the final invocation of make | 107 | # We process the rest of the Makefile if this is the final invocation of make |
